Package Itinerary

Classical Jordan

Day 1: Airport – Amman

Upon arrival at Queen Alia Airport, our chauffeur will meet you and drive you to your hotel in Amman for an overnight stay.

Day 2: Amman – Umm Qais – Ajloun – Jerash – Amman

After breakfast at the hotel, drive to Umm Qais, which offers magnificent views over the Yarmouk River, the Golan Heights, and Lake Tiberias. This town was known as Gadara, one of the most brilliant ancient Greco-Roman cities of the Decapolis.

Then proceed to the mighty Crusader Castle of Ajloun. Continue through pine forests and olive groves to the fascinating Greco-Roman city of Jerash. A guide will take you on a tour through the colonnaded street, amphitheater, churches, temples, and the vast Roman Forum. Return to your hotel in Amman for an overnight stay.

Day 3: Amman City Tour – Desert Castles – Amman

After breakfast, proceed on an Amman city tour to visit the King Abdullah Mosque, the Roman Amphitheater, and the Citadel. Then continue to the Desert Castles to explore three remarkable examples of Islamic art and architecture: Azraq Fort, Qusayr Amra, and Qasr Kharaneh. Return to Amman for an overnight stay.

Day 4: Amman – Madaba – Mount Nebo – Kerak – Petra

After breakfast, depart for a journey south of Amman. Visit Madaba, home to some of the finest Byzantine mosaics in the world, including the famous 6th-century mosaic map of the Holy Land. Continue to Mount Nebo, the highest point in the Moabite range, which has been a center of pilgrimage since early Christian times.

Then drive through the awe-inspiring Wadi Mujib via the King’s Highway to Kerak Castle, the largest late Islamic castle in Jordan. It was initially constructed during the Crusader period and later expanded and refortified during the Ayyubid and Mamluk periods. Continue to Petra for an overnight stay.

Day 5: Petra Visit

After breakfast, visit the Red Rose City of Petra. Upon arrival, begin an unforgettable trip on horseback to the Siq, followed by a walk through the narrow passage between massive rock walls that provides the main entrance to the ancient site.

Enter Petra through this chasm until you reach your first glimpse of the Treasury, whose towering façade, adorned with magnificent columns, was made famous in the final sequence of the popular Hollywood film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ade. Overnight stay in Petra.

Day 6: Petra – Little Petra – Wadi Rum

After breakfast, drive to Little Petra (Al-Beidha), located 8 km from Petra. The ruins of this ancient village date back around 9,000 years and, like Jericho, constitute one of the oldest archaeological sites in the Middle East. Continue to Wadi Rum, the largest and most magnificent desert in Jordan. Enjoy a 2-hour 4x4 tour in the desert, then proceed to the campsite for dinner and an overnight stay under a tent beneath the beautiful starry sky.

Day 7: Wadi Rum – Aqaba

After breakfast, drive south to the Red Sea city of Aqaba. Enjoy free time at leisure. Overnight stay in Aqaba.

Day 8: Aqaba – Dead Sea – Amman

After breakfast, drive to the Dead Sea, the lowest point on Earth. Enjoy swimming in its buoyant waters and experiencing the famous mineral-rich mud. Return to Amman for an overnight stay.

Day 9: Amman – Queen Alia Airport

After breakfast, check out from the hotel and transfer to the airport for departure.

In Petra, an English-speaking local private guide is available for 2–3 hours, covering the lower parts of the site. Afterward, you may explore additional areas such as the Royal Tombs or the Monastery on your own. A horse ride from the Visitor Center to the Siq (800 m) is included in the entrance ticket; however, a tip for the horse handler is usually expected.

In Wadi Rum, 4x4 vehicles are basic and operated by local Bedouin associations. Please note that this is the only available mode of transportation to explore the desert.

A visa to Jordan is available on arrival for most nationalities at an additional cost per person. Please contact us for further details.
